Cheryl was born December 27, 1960, in Canton, Ohio, the daughter of William and Margaret (Snurr) Hammers. She graduated from Timken High School in 1979 and spent 32 years with the Hoover Company. Then, in her early fifties, she began studying medical billing and coding, completing her training at Portage Lakes Career Center. She was already working in the field when she earned her Certified Professional Coder credential in November 2013. In 2021 she added a second credential, Certified Risk Adjustment Coder. She spent more than a decade as a medical coding and billing specialist, work that followed her from Ohio to Florida, and retired from Centene in 2025 after five years with the company. She held both certifications, current and active, to the end of her life. On June 20, 2006, she married Richard Morabito. They shared twenty years together.
Cheryl loved to travel, especially by cruise ship, and treasured card games and board games with her siblings and grandchildren. She showed her love through cooking and baking, and was the one her family and friends turned to for support and care. Her family was the center of her life, and the memories she made with those who loved her most are her lasting gift to them.
